Quantitative Trait Loci (QTL) Associated with Resistance to a Monogenean Parasite (Benedenia seriolae) in Yellowtail (Seriola quinqueradiata) through Genome Wide Analysis

Abstract: Benedenia infections caused by the monogenean fluke ectoparasite Benedenia seriolae seriously impact marine finfish aquaculture. Genetic variation has been inferred to play a significant role in determining the susceptibility to this parasitic disease. To evaluate the genetic basis of Benedenia disease resistance in yellowtail (Seriola quinqueradiata), a genome-wide and chromosome-wide linkage analyses were initiated using F1 yellowtail families (n = 90 per family) based on a high-density linkage map with 860 … Show more
